Goal-oriented preoperative biliary drainage is more precise and conducive to seize the opportunity for pancreaticoduodenectomy

<title>Abstract</title> <p>Background Preoperative biliary drainage (PBD) for selected patients with severe juandice has been shown to improve clinical conditions for pancreaticoduodenectomy (PD) and reduce the risk of post-pancreatectomy hemorrhage (PPH). However, the determination of an optimal end-point for PBD remains unclear. The aim of this research is to introduce the concept of goal-oriented biliary drai...
